Макроподстановки

Ответить
krasenkov
Сообщения:363
Зарегистрирован:03 май 2011 20:41

29 май 2019 20:14

Добрый день, подскажите как в джампере выглядит макроподстановка для
{СредЦенаКонкурентов} - возвращает среднюю цену среди конкурентов на товар из учётной системы (СТУС).
{СредЦена2Конкурентов} - возвращает среднюю цену среди двух мин. цен конкурентов на товар из учётной системы (СТУС).

в справке вы даете только пример для минимальной цены для группы конкурентов. Но на этом далеко не уедешь
Аватара пользователя
TechAdmin
Администратор
Сообщения:4286
Зарегистрирован:27 авг 2008 14:30

06 июн 2019 19:22

Здравствуйте.
Формула для получения значений товаров из прайс-листов из указанной строки, если есть несколько предложений товара базового каталога.
Где N это номер строки + название поля откуда требуется брать значение

Код: Выделить всё

[[ОтКонкурентаСтрока_N{Прайс: Цена + наценка}]]
Например, есть несколько предложений товара из прайс-листов поставщиков по разным ценам, стоит задача получить вторую минимальную цену, тогда формула будет иметь вид

Код: Выделить всё

[[ОтКонкурентаСтрока_2{Прайс: Цена + наценка}]]
Получить среднюю цену на основании 1й минимальной цены и 2й минимальной цены

Код: Выделить всё

([[ ОтКонкурентаСтрока_1 {Прайс: Цена + наценка}]] + [[ ОтКонкурентаСтрока_2 {Прайс: Цена + наценка}]]) / 2
Получить среднюю цену на основании 1й минимальной цены и 2й минимальной цены с проверкой, есть ли 2я цена среди товаров из прайс-листов или есть только одно предложение товара у 1го поставщика

Код: Выделить всё

IF([[ ОтКонкурентаСтрока_2 {Прайс: Цена + наценка}]]>0, ([[ ОтКонкурентаСтрока_1 {Прайс: Цена + наценка}]] + [[ ОтКонкурентаСтрока_2 {Прайс: Цена + наценка}]]) / 2, {Прайс: Цена + наценка}) 
С уважением, поддержка ElbuzGroup.
Ответить

Вернуться в «Формулы для обновления полей базового каталога»